Artist's Description
A male Barn Owl in the empty window frame of a disused farm building.
His eyeline makes it look as if he's passing judgement on the overall cleanliness of the window frame, and is particularly unimpressed with the cobwebs and dead flies in the bottom corner.
About Andy Astbury
I am a full-time Natural History and Wildlife photographer from Cheshire, in the North West UK. As well as taking photographs I teach photography at all levels and also specialise in digital workflow tuition and colour management. My passion is really for landscapes and seascapes together with macro photography and my beloved Norwegian Sea Eagles. Although I am a bit of a "technique-freak" I strive to teach people that photography is, at the end of the day, a visual art form; and as such it's all about the final image, and that as long as you achieve the desired result, then there's no right or wrong way of getting there - just more, or less, efficient ways!
